Bluetooth and Lock Screen media controls not working

So recently I have been having the issue where bluetooth devices are unable to control the music. i.e Skip/repeat/pause/play... 

 

My device and version are as follows:

  • Device: Samsung S8+ (SM-G955W)
  • Spotify Version: 8.4.38.621 armV7

I found a few fixes but they are just temporary I listed them below:

  1. restarting device
  2. reinstalling the app
  3. clearing the data (through the spotify app)
  4. doing a force stop (Settings>apps>force stop)
  5. logging out then back in (this worked once then never worked again)

Now it's getting really annoying having to do one of the fixes every so often there isnt a set time when it fails... I found posts dating back to november about a user experiencing the same issue.

 

I would appreciate if someone knows a perment fix or at least an update on this issue?

The solution is to

clear the cache and data of the Spotify app:

Step 1. From a Home screen, touch and swipe up or down to display all apps.

Step 2. Tap on Settings.

Step 3. Tap on Apps.

Step 4. Scroll down and tap Spotify app.

Step 5. Tap Storage.

Step 6. Tap Clear cache.

Step 7. Tap Clear data.

Then,

Step 1. From the Home screen, swipe up to display all apps.

Step 2. Tap on Settings

Step 3. Tap on Apps

Step 4. Tap Menu

Step 5. Tap Reset app preferences ,then follow the prompt to proceed with the reset

Most Importantly, To clear the cache and data of the Bluetooth app:



Step 1. From a Home screen, touch and swipe up or down to display all apps.

Step 2. Tap on Settings.

Step 3. Tap on Apps.

Step 4. Tap on Show system apps.

Step 5. Scroll down and tap Bluetooth app.

Step 6. Tap Storage.

Step 7. Tap Clear cache.

Step 8. Tap Clear data.

I've had that problem for over 6 months, until today I just got off a live chat with Samsung agent. I have a galaxy note 5, I believe this is a Samsung issue. But that should fix your problem. The last step should be the fix, but try all to be sure! Good Luck!
